Travel Attractions – Richardson, Texas, USA

Richardson, Texas, is a major city in Collin and Dallas counties in the U.S. The University of Texas at Dallas is the home of Richardson. This city is known for its strong college feel and rich cultural diversity.

Richardson is well-known for its large Chinese and South Indian communities. Their influence can be seen in the food, shopping and cultural attractions. Richardson is home to many outdoor activities, including a number of parks and nature trails. You will find plenty to do here if you enjoy the outdoors.

Cottonwood Park

Cottonwood Park, which is located near Richardson’s city center, is a great place to spend a sunny afternoon. You can feed the ducks at the park, and you are allowed to bring bread to share with them.

1301 W Belt Line Rd, Richardson, TX 75080, United States

Cottonwood Park hosts a variety of art festivals throughout each year. Make sure you check the local listings to see what’s happening so you don’t miss out on any of the great fun.

Prairie Creek Park

Prairie Creek Park is the perfect place for photographers. It covers close to 40 acres. However, it is well-known for its beautiful landscapes and vibrant displays of plants and flowers.

2400 W Prairie Creek Dr, Richardson, TX 75080, United States

The waterfall, which takes pride of place at the park’s center, is another reason why many people visit.

Heights Family Aquatic Center

Heights Family Aquatic Center, as the name implies, is the ideal place to spend a day with the family. There are many swimming pools at the center so that everyone can enjoy it.

709 W Arapaho Rd, Richardson, TX 75080, United States

There is a leisure pool for relaxation and fun, and slides and pool toys for those who want something more adventurous. There are also children’s pools, as well as a toddler pool.

Crowley Park

Crowley Park is a great place to go if you enjoy freshwater fishing. It has a picturesque fishing pond at its center. It is home to turtles and ducks as well as two play areas that are great for younger children.

2700 N Spring Dr, Richardson, TX 75082, United States

There are trails that run through the park, which can be enjoyed by both children and adults. Picnic areas can be found at strategically located locations throughout the park, so you can enjoy a snack and the beautiful scenery while also enjoying the park’s surroundings.

Chinatown

Although you may not expect to find a Chinatown right in the middle Texas, it is almost certain that Richardson will have one. Like Funasia, there is a large Asian community in the city.

400 N Greenville Ave, Richardson, TX 75081, United States

The Chinatown was born here as a result. This Chinatown has a shopping center that looks like a temple. It also features authentic Chinese restaurants and shops.

Richardson Farmers Market

Richardson Farmers Market takes place in the lot of North Texas Automotive Museum. It is an excellent choice if your goal is to visit a local market. Although the market is called a farmers market, it can also be described as a flea market depending on who is selling their goods.

101 S Coit Rd, Richardson, TX 75080, United States

You can expect to find everything from regional produce and food to vintage antiques and memorabilia.

Four Bullets Brewery

Four Bullets Brewery, which is said to be Richardson’s first microbrewery, was named after a poker hand that saw four aces. A tour of the brewery will allow patrons to sample a variety of beers made on-site.

640 N Interurban St, Richardson, TX 75081, United States

The taproom is open to the public. A friendly volunteer will give you a tour and explain the brewing process. You can also enjoy food from rotating food trucks outside the brewery. There are also picnic tables available so you can fully experience the party atmosphere.

FAQs about Richardson, Texas

What is Richardson Texas known for?

Richardson, Texas is a suburb of Dallas that is both modern and wealthy. It is home to The University of Texas at Dallas as well as over 5,000 businesses in the telecommunications field. Richardson has become a cultural hub, particularly since the opening the Charles W. Eisemann Center.

Is Richardson Texas a good place to live?

Richardson, Texas ranked #41 2020 in the Top 100 Best Places To Live in America – Livability.
